this morning #332.

this morning, hunger held her hazy but the growing buzzing out front of her old kentucky home was giving the rumbling in her stomach some competition. she’d seen a news piece on youtube that warned this day would come but she treated it like a school shooting, something you always hear about but never think will happen to you. now she knew it was true. a brood of cicadas had taken over the sky, casting shadows on the little plot of unmown grass between her & her car. if she was to procure her chicken, egg & cheese bagel, fruit cup & diet lemonade, she would have to pass them. before she could do that, she would have to go back on youtube & see if they stung.
